Output 8678bdbba33b606b290eaf6b52f842a72a1f3e4217f323a2d69603e5df7d8281:0

value
1254666840
script pubkey
OP_0 OP_PUSHBYTES_20 34a3b99e2a57dcf80a01970528fa351d763a2b3d
address
ltc1qxj3mn8322lw0szspjuzj3734r4mr52ea4klkhj
transaction
8678bdbba33b606b290eaf6b52f842a72a1f3e4217f323a2d69603e5df7d8281
spent
true